Abstract

The complexity and interdisciplinarity in the development of products have continued. New trends such as digitalisation are leading to new challenges in the development of competitive products. Developing and realising product families has proven to be a promising approach to overcoming these challenges. The trend towards digitally linked approaches such as Model-Based Systems Engineering is particularly promising. This contribution aims to look at the two subject areas and to integrate the structural data required for product family into the understanding of Systems Engineering.
